Establish a database connection to a mysql server, PHP Web Programming

Assignment Help:

Question:

(a) What PHP code snippet is used to establish a database connection to a MySQL server using the MySQL improved API?

(b) What are the advantages of using stored procedures, triggers and indexes?

(c) Briefly outline the importance of the following functions in manipulating MySQL data

(i) mysqli_fetch_array
(ii) mysqli_num_rows
(iii) mysqli_affected_rows

(d) Write code snippets to demonstrate how PHP allows you to:

(i) Create, retrieve & delete a Session value
(ii) Perform a redirection to another page
(iii) Make data safe to use in a query by escaping what could be problematic characters

(e) Write a simple PHP program that dynamically populates a dropdown list on page load with values retrieved from Database db_restaurant from table tbl_dish containing two fields namely dish_ID and dish_Name. Clearly state any assumptions you make.


Related Discussions:- Establish a database connection to a mysql server

We are looking for web developer and programmer, We are looking for Web Dev...

We are looking for Web Developer and Programmer Responsibilities- Develop both internal and external website and web-based applications/features a) Generate, maintain and arc

Looking for a good programmer to work with my graphic design, I am looking ...

I am looking for a good programmer to work with my graphic design/illustrator on my team to actively blend animation with gameplay and create a fun, simple and easy, 2d iPhone gam

What is pear in php, What is PEAR in php? PEAR (PHP Extension and Appli...

What is PEAR in php? PEAR (PHP Extension and Application Repository) is a framework and repository for reusable PHP components. PEAR is a code repository comprising all kinds o

Programmer needed for editing existing websites, Programmer required for ed...

Programmer required for editing existing websites Current website network comprising- a) Responsive mobile website b) In-store website c) Manager website All three s

Text area, specify a form field where the user can enter large amounts of t...

specify a form field where the user can enter large amounts of text. In most respects, works as an field. It can contain a name and

Select attribute, TABINDEX = integer TABINDEX is supported by MSIE 4.x a...

TABINDEX = integer TABINDEX is supported by MSIE 4.x and higher & Netscape 6. Normally, while the user tabs from field to field in a form (in a browser that permits tabbing,

Vbscript basics, It is a powerful & easy to learn tool which can be used to...

It is a powerful & easy to learn tool which can be used to insert interaction to your Web pages. The Web browser attains scripts along the rest of the Web document. The browser

Attribute of font tag, This attribute is utilized to alter the font style. ...

This attribute is utilized to alter the font style. Its value must be given as the name of the wanted font. But the font name mention should be present in the system; or else the d

Internet, The Internet is worldwide computer network which interconnects, m...

The Internet is worldwide computer network which interconnects, millions of computing devices all through the world. Mostly devices are PC's, and servers which store & transmit inf

We need help to edit php code, We need help to edit php code Website wan...

We need help to edit php code Website wants editing and support in php Change notifications,logins as well as some other functionalities. Project to be discussed in more detail.

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d